Stock Valuation Context

Business Model And Market Position

Citigroup Inc. operates as a diversified financial services powerhouse, serving consumers, corporations, and institutions across global markets. Its business is structured into two core segments: Global Consumer Banking (GCB), which provides retail banking, credit cards, and lending services, and Institutional Clients Group (ICG), which delivers wholesale banking, investment solutions, and advisory services. With a presence in North America, Latin America, Asia, and EMEA, Citigroup leverages its extensive branch network and digital platforms to maintain a competitive edge. The company’s diversified revenue streams—spanning interest income, fees, and trading—position it as a resilient player in the financial sector. Its institutional arm, ICG, is a key driver of profitability, catering to high-net-worth clients and multinational corporations with complex financial needs. Citigroup’s global footprint and scale enable it to navigate regional economic cycles while capitalizing on cross-border opportunities. However, its exposure to regulatory scrutiny and macroeconomic volatility remains a persistent challenge in maintaining market leadership.

Revenue Profitability And Efficiency

In FY 2023, Citigroup reported revenue of $70.7 billion, with net income of $7.85 billion, reflecting a diluted EPS of $4.01. The negative operating cash flow of $73.4 billion, partly due to significant capital expenditures ($6.58 billion), suggests heavy reinvestment or liquidity management adjustments. The bank’s profitability metrics indicate moderate efficiency, though its diversified operations help mitigate sector-specific risks.

Earnings Power And Capital Efficiency

Citigroup’s earnings power is underpinned by its institutional and consumer banking segments, which generate stable fee-based and interest income. The bank’s capital efficiency is tempered by its high total debt ($238.1 billion), though its substantial cash reserves ($241.9 billion) provide liquidity flexibility. The diluted EPS of $4.01 reflects its ability to monetize its global franchise despite macroeconomic headwinds.

Balance Sheet And Financial Health

Citigroup’s balance sheet remains robust, with $241.9 billion in cash and equivalents offsetting $238.1 billion in total debt. The bank’s liquidity position is strong, but its leverage ratio warrants monitoring given the debt load. Its capital adequacy aligns with regulatory requirements, though the negative operating cash flow signals potential short-term liquidity pressures.

Growth Trends And Dividend Policy

Citigroup’s growth is tied to its global diversification, with Asia and emerging markets offering expansion opportunities. The bank maintains a shareholder-friendly dividend policy, distributing $2.24 per share in FY 2023. However, its reinvestment needs and regulatory constraints may limit near-term dividend growth.

Valuation And Market Expectations

With a market cap of $120.8 billion and a beta of 1.29, Citigroup trades with higher volatility than the broader market. Investors likely price in its global exposure and regulatory risks, though its valuation reflects confidence in its long-term earnings potential.

Strategic Advantages And Outlook

Citigroup’s strategic advantages include its global reach, diversified revenue streams, and institutional expertise. While regulatory and macroeconomic challenges persist, its focus on digital transformation and cost efficiency could drive sustained profitability. The outlook remains cautiously optimistic, contingent on effective risk management and capital allocation.
